Pope Leo XIV gets into Christmas spirit with prayer for peace at Spanish Steps

Pope Leo XIV offered white roses and prayed for peace at the Madonna statue, marking the start of the Christmas season and his first papal observance.

  • Pope Leo XIV participated in a traditional prayer for peace at a Madonna statue near the Spanish Steps in Rome on December 8, kicking off the Christmas season.
  • The American pope greeted thousands of well-wishers during his inaugural outing to the statue, riding through Rome's historic center decorated for the holidays.
  • Pope Leo XIV will preside over his first Christmas as pope this year, with the Christmas Eve Mass starting at the usual 10 p.m. time.
